You Main Responsibilities:
- Keep safety as a primary focus by working safely, following safety policies and work instructions, asking for help, promptly reporting safety concerns, and utilizing the Stop & Seek program, as required.
- Must be able to read and understand bills of material and routings.
- Must be able to read and interpret assembly drawings, and process, sales orders and test instructions.
- Perform and become completely familiar with assembly operations.
- Perform routine and repetitive work while maintaining a high degree of quality and quantity.
- Test pneumatic products and repair as required.
- Recognize irregularities, diagnose problems, and make repairs.
- Accurately record component part scrap utilizing First Pass Yield Program.
- Submit waste reductions/cost avoidances.
- Train new team members in designated cells.
- Positively support change initiatives by actively contributing to and participating in lean principles and Kaizen events.
- Promote and practice 5S + Safety approach by keeping work area neat, clean, and organized, and following safety and housekeeping rules.
- Positively and actively contribute to High Performance Teams (HPTs) by participating in team improvement boards (TIB) reviews, problem solving and task completion.
- Be a respectful team player and maintain a positive and professional working relationship with all team members and supervision.
- Keep work area neat, clean, and organized using the 5S+ Safety approach and following safety and housekeeping rules.
- Perform all other duties as responsibilities nesscesitate. We are looking for talent with:
- High School diploma or GED
- Knowledge of basic computer functions
- Demonstrated ability to work effectively with others and be a participative team player with minimal supervision and guidance
- Good commun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to adapt to changing roles and changing priorities.
Physical Requirements:
- Frequently will stand, reach, grasp, and handle.
- Regularly will lift up to 25 pounds and sit.
- Infrequently will walk, pull, push, bending and twist.
Working Conditions:
- A moderately loud environment with potential exposure to chemicals, oils, dirt, vibration and moving equipment.
